Properties

Chemical symbol Ti
Atomic number 22
Molar mass 47.867 g/mol
Appearance Metallic gray
Density 4.506 g/cm³
Melting point 1668 °C
Boiling point 3287 °C
Crystal structure Hexagonal close-packed (α-Ti) at room temperature

Applications of Titanium Mesh

It combines corrosion resistance, mechanical strength, low density, and good thermal stability, making it suitable for a wide range of applications.

Chemical Processing

It can be used in chemical processing equipment and components exposed to corrosive chemicals, where high corrosion resistance and long-term durability are required.

Electrochemical Applications

Due to its electrical conductivity and corrosion resistance, titanium mesh can serve as a substrate, current collector, electrode support, or structural component in various electrochemical systems.

Filtration and Separation

The controlled openings of titanium mesh make it suitable for filtration, screening, separation, and supporting applications, particularly where corrosion-resistant materials are required.

Aerospace and Engineering

The low density and high strength of titanium make titanium mesh attractive for lightweight engineering structures and specialized aerospace components.

Marine Applications

It can be used in marine and seawater-related environments where resistance to corrosion and long-term durability are important.

Medical and Biomedical Applications

Titanium’s biocompatibility makes titanium mesh suitable for selected medical and biomedical applications, including specialized implant and tissue-engineering structures when manufactured to the required medical standards.

Frequently Asked Questions

Q1. What is titanium mesh?

Titanium wire mesh is a mesh-shaped metal material manufactured from titanium wire or titanium sheet. It combines the corrosion resistance and low density of titanium with a controlled open structure, making it useful for filtration, electrochemical, engineering, and specialized applications.

Q2. What is titanium mesh used for?

It is commonly used in chemical processing, filtration, electrochemical systems, marine environments, aerospace engineering, medical applications, and laboratory research.

Q3. Is titanium mesh corrosion resistant?

Yes. Titanium has excellent corrosion resistance due to the formation of a stable and protective oxide layer on its surface. However, the actual corrosion performance depends on the titanium grade and operating environment.
